Client & Short Job Description:

The client is an immigration attorney; based in Houston, Texas. She has been an immigration attorney for 12 years now, helping many clients with immigration affairs. They serve both English and Spanish communities; this is why having someone bilingual is essential to them. Most of her clients are outside of Houston because she does social media, and people find her through there. They have virtual consultations via zoom or over the phone. They have automated things and made things simple. They take many payments online, onboardings online, with an intake person. They ask clients specific questions and once they receive the answers, they fill out the forms for the client. Or if they are writing a declaration for them, it’s the same thing. So a lot of what they do is virtual; that’s how they operate. The client has one in-person assistant and five people virtual and looking to add more to the team.

The client is looking to add a good salesperson to the team—someone who can close sales and manage the sales team. The goal for the VA will be to sell booking consultations and meet the designed sales goal exclusively. They have a chatbot that answers many questions, yet the chatbot often doesn’t know how to answer very personal questions. So the chatbot gathers phone numbers, this way the VA can call them back, make outbound sales, and close them for consultations. A lot of the outbound sales are through that chatbot. They also have a system called ClickUp where the leads come in, so the VA will need to use that system to input new leads, manage and follow up with them.

The client wants someone very qualified, a good salesperson, who can close sales. The VA will manage the rest of the sales team and make sure they’re doing what they’re supposed to do in terms of calls, booking consultations, motivating them, helping them to meet the desired sales goals. This is why someone with leadership skills is required.
